《深入解析主机名与DNS后缀》
在计算机网络的世界里,主机名和DNS后缀是两个至关重要的概念,它们如同地址标签一般,帮助用户在互联网上精准定位和管理各种设备及服务,无论是日常上网浏览网页、发送电子邮件,还是企业内部的网络架构搭建,都离不开对这两个元素的理解和运用,本文将全面且详细地探讨主机名和DNS后缀的相关知识,包括其定义、作用、配置方法以及常见问题等方面。
主机名详解
(一)什么是主机名?
主机名(Hostname)是为标识网络中的某一台计算机或设备而赋予的独特名称,它通常是由字母、数字以及连字符()组成的字符串,不区分大小写,在局域网环境中,可能会有名为“PC01”“SERVERWEB”这样的主机名;而在互联网领域,像知名网站服务器也可能有特定的主机名用于内部管理和识别。
特性 | 描述 | 示例 |
---|---|---|
组成元素 | 字母、数字、连字符 | my_computer, webserver123 |
唯一性范围 | 在同一网络内需唯一 | 公司内网中多台电脑不能重名 |
用途 | 方便记忆与管理本地网络资源 | 管理员通过主机名快速找到对应机器进行维护 |
(二)主机名的作用
- 简化访问流程:相较于复杂的IP地址,人们更容易记住具有意义的主机名,当我们想要连接到某台远程计算机时,只需输入其主机名,背后的域名系统会自动将其解析为对应的IP地址,从而建立通信连接,要访问公司的文件共享服务器,直接输入服务器的主机名远比记住一串毫无规律的数字要便捷得多。
- 组织架构体现:在大型企业或机构的网络中,合理的主机命名规则能够反映出组织的层级结构和功能划分,以部门名称开头加上序号作为主机名(如“finance01”“hr02”),一眼就能知晓该设备所属部门及大致顺序,便于统一管理和资源调配。
- 安全策略实施基础:基于主机名的安全设置可以限制特定设备的访问权限,防火墙规则、认证机制等都可以依据主机名来制定,确保只有授权的用户或系统能够与目标主机进行交互,增强网络安全性。
(三)如何设置主机名?
不同操作系统下设置主机名的方法略有差异:
- Windows系统:可通过“控制面板”→“系统和安全”→“系统”,点击右侧的“更改设置”,在弹出窗口中修改计算机描述栏即为新的主机名;也可使用命令行工具“netdom renamecomputer”,按照提示操作完成改名。
- Linux/Unix系统:编辑
/etc/hostname
文件,将其中的旧主机名替换为新名称,保存后重启生效;或者使用hostnamectl sethostname [新主机名]
命令实时更改。
DNS后缀剖析
(一)什么是DNS后缀?
DNS后缀又称顶级域名(Top Level Domain, TLD),位于域名的最右侧部分,用于表示域名所属的类别或地理区域等信息,常见的通用顶级域名有“.com”(商业机构)、“.org”(非营利组织)、“.edu”(教育机构);国家代码顶级域名则如“.cn”(中国)、“.us”(美国)等,还有新兴的一些专用后缀,像“.gov”(政府机关)、“.mil”(军事部门)。
类型 | 举例 | 含义 |
---|---|---|
通用顶级域名 | .com, .net, .info | 广泛适用于各类商业、网络服务提供商等 |
国家代码顶级域名 | .cn, .uk, .jp | 代表相应国家的互联网主体标识 |
新通用顶级域名 | .club, .online | 满足多样化的行业需求和个性化选择 |
(二)DNS后缀的功能意义
- 分类归属指示:从DNS后缀可以直观判断出一个网站的大致性质和来源地,看到以“.edu”结尾的网站,基本可推断它是某所教育机构运营;若遇到“.gov”后缀,则大概率是政府部门官方网站,这有助于用户快速筛选信息来源,提高浏览效率。
- 品牌保护与拓展:企业往往会注册多个相关DNS后缀的域名,防止他人抢注造成品牌混淆,利用不同的后缀开展针对性营销活动,如针对国内市场重点推广“.cn”域名站点,面向国际市场使用“.com”全球通用域名。
- 路由优化辅助:在全球互联网架构中,DNS服务器会根据请求中的DNS后缀信息,智能地将流量导向距离用户更近或负载较低的数据中心节点,提升访问速度和服务质量。
(三)DNS后缀的配置要点
一般在注册域名时就需要选定合适的DNS后缀,各大域名注册商提供了丰富的选项供用户挑选,对于拥有多个业务的集团公司,可能会为其旗下不同子公司分别注册带有特定后缀的子域名,并在DNS管理系统中进行精细解析设置,确保各业务板块独立运行又相互关联,总公司主站用“companyname.com”,电商平台分支采用“shop.companyname.com”,客服支持系统对应“support.companyname.com”。
主机名与DNS后缀协同工作案例分析
假设某跨国公司名为“GlobalTech Inc.”,总部位于美国纽约,其主要产品面向全球销售,该公司构建了自己的企业内网和企业官网,在内网中,各部门员工的办公电脑设置了符合规范的主机名,如市场部的电脑依次命名为“mkt01”“mkt02”……销售团队则是“sales01”“sales02”;而在公网上,公司的官方网站域名为“globaltech.com”,当员工在内网访问公司内部资源库时,只需输入同事电脑的主机名即可定位并访问;外部客户想要了解公司产品信息,只需在浏览器地址栏输入“www.globaltech.com”,DNS系统会先将“globaltech.com”解析为对应的IP地址,然后建立起与客户浏览器之间的连接,展示公司网页内容,这种内外网结合的方式,充分体现了主机名在局部网络内的便捷性和DNS后缀在全球互联网范围内的通用性。
相关问题与解答
如果两台不在同一子网下的计算机使用了相同的主机名会怎样?
答:在不同的子网环境中,即使两台计算机使用了相同的主机名也不会产生冲突,因为DNS解析是基于完整的域名(包含主机名和DNS后缀)来进行的,只要它们的DNS后缀不同,或者在整个网络拓扑结构中有明确的区分机制(如VLAN划分配合DNS策略),就能够确保数据包准确无误地送达目标主机,为了便于管理和维护网络秩序,仍然建议在全网范围内尽量保证主机名的唯一性。
能否随意更改已注册域名的DNS后缀?
答:一般情况下,一旦一个域名已经成功注册并投入使用,就不能随意更改其DNS后缀,因为域名系统依赖于固定且稳定的映射关系来实现网址到IP地址的转换,如果随意更改DNS后缀,会导致原有的链接失效、搜索引擎索引混乱等一系列问题,在某些特殊情况下,如企业战略调整、品牌重塑等原因确实需要变更时,可以通过先将原域名指向新域名一段时间实现平稳过渡,待各项服务迁移完成后再逐步废弃旧域名的方式谨慎操作,但这过程较为复杂,涉及大量的技术调整和通知工作。
通过对主机名和DNS后缀的深入了解,我们能够更好地驾驭网络世界的复杂性,无论是个人用户优化上网体验,还是企业构建高效安全的网络环境,都离不开对这两个关键要素